Package net.minecraft.loot.entry
Class GroupEntry.Builder
java.lang.Object
net.minecraft.loot.entry.LootPoolEntry.Builder<GroupEntry.Builder>
net.minecraft.loot.entry.GroupEntry.Builder
- All Implemented Interfaces:
LootConditionConsumingBuilder<GroupEntry.Builder>
- Enclosing class:
GroupEntry
- Mappings:
Namespace Name official dsc$a
intermediary net/minecraft/class_72$class_6153
named net/minecraft/loot/entry/GroupEntry$Builder
-
Field Summary
-
Constructor Summary
-
Method Summary
Modifier and TypeMethodDescriptionbuild()
protected GroupEntry.Builder
groupEntry
(LootPoolEntry.Builder<?> entry) Methods inherited from class net.minecraft.loot.entry.LootPoolEntry.Builder
alternatively, conditionally, getConditions, getThisConditionConsumingBuilder, sequenceEntry
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
Methods inherited from interface net.minecraft.loot.condition.LootConditionConsumingBuilder
conditionally
-
Field Details
-
entries
- Mappings:
Namespace Name Mixin selector official a
Ldsc$a;a:Ljava/util/List;
intermediary field_31849
Lnet/minecraft/class_72$class_6153;field_31849:Ljava/util/List;
named entries
Lnet/minecraft/loot/entry/GroupEntry$Builder;entries:Ljava/util/List;
-
-
Constructor Details
-
Builder
- Mappings:
Namespace Name Mixin selector official <init>
Ldsc$a;<init>([Ldry$a;)V
intermediary <init>
Lnet/minecraft/class_72$class_6153;<init>([Lnet/minecraft/class_79$class_80;)V
named <init>
Lnet/minecraft/loot/entry/GroupEntry$Builder;<init>([Lnet/minecraft/loot/entry/LootPoolEntry$Builder;)V
-
-
Method Details
-
getThisBuilder
- Specified by:
getThisBuilder
in classLootPoolEntry.Builder<GroupEntry.Builder>
- Mappings:
Namespace Name Mixin selector official a
Ldsc$a;a()Ldsc$a;
intermediary method_35516
Lnet/minecraft/class_72$class_6153;method_35516()Lnet/minecraft/class_72$class_6153;
named getThisBuilder
Lnet/minecraft/loot/entry/GroupEntry$Builder;getThisBuilder()Lnet/minecraft/loot/entry/GroupEntry$Builder;
-
groupEntry
- Overrides:
groupEntry
in classLootPoolEntry.Builder<GroupEntry.Builder>
- Mappings:
Namespace Name Mixin selector official c
Ldry$a;c(Ldry$a;)Ldsc$a;
intermediary method_35514
Lnet/minecraft/class_79$class_80;method_35514(Lnet/minecraft/class_79$class_80;)Lnet/minecraft/class_72$class_6153;
named groupEntry
Lnet/minecraft/loot/entry/LootPoolEntry$Builder;groupEntry(Lnet/minecraft/loot/entry/LootPoolEntry$Builder;)Lnet/minecraft/loot/entry/GroupEntry$Builder;
-
build
- Specified by:
build
in classLootPoolEntry.Builder<GroupEntry.Builder>
- Mappings:
Namespace Name Mixin selector official b
Ldry$a;b()Ldry;
intermediary method_419
Lnet/minecraft/class_79$class_80;method_419()Lnet/minecraft/class_79;
named build
Lnet/minecraft/loot/entry/LootPoolEntry$Builder;build()Lnet/minecraft/loot/entry/LootPoolEntry;
-